Output 526e42910ea89d1b30560f023f2a1ae7f2e73258abdf817a5e566df57daa63bc:1

value
81680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ba1d4bb3daebd33b2c58fea5f32e9a853cbe8f OP_EQUAL
address
3MYFWdRCDgAwz6PnCgEtfbzQCm72E9QWVg
transaction
526e42910ea89d1b30560f023f2a1ae7f2e73258abdf817a5e566df57daa63bc
spent
true